Parthia, Kingdom of, Phraates IV, (c.38-2 B.C.) silver drachm, (2.93 grams), Mithradatkart mint, obv. small size bust wearing a diadem to left with short beard, star above crescent before and eagle behind head, rev. archer seated right on throne, seven line blundered legend inscription, monogram MT below bow, (cf.S.7474, cf.Sellwood 54.8, Shore 304 [this coin]). Crude style, very fine and an extremely rare variant.

Ex. Shore Collection, Classical Numismatic Group New York auction, December 5, 1995 (lot 304).
